Jay St. Charles had 4 bows stolen from his shop in Western WA on or about April 15. Stolen were:
1. an original ’59 Bear Kodiak, 46# with Fred Bear signature
2. a new stock 60# Pacific Yew Classic Longbow
3. a Kramer Longbow named “Modine” with Lyle Kier’s name on it
4. an Osage Bow Jay had made for his uncle Mal.
Obviously, Jay would appreciate any help in the recovery of these bows.
